FAQs

How do I calculate what percentage A is of B?

Divide A by B and multiply by 100: (A Ãˇ B) × 100 = Percentage.

How do I calculate percentage increase or decrease?

Subtract the old value from the new value, divide by the old value, and multiply by 100.

Percentage Formulas

Understanding the mathematical formulas behind percentage calculations helps you verify results and understand the math.

Find Percentage

Percentage = (Part / Whole) × 100

To find what percentage a part is of a whole, divide the part by the whole and multiply by 100.

Example:

Input: Part = 25, Whole = 100

Calculation: (25 / 100) × 100

Result: 25%

Percentage Increase

Increase % = [(New Value - Original Value) / Original Value] × 100

Calculates the percentage increase from an original value to a new value.

Example:

Input: Original = 50, New = 75

Calculation: [(75 - 50) / 50] × 100

Result: 50% increase

Percentage Decrease

Decrease % = [(Original Value - New Value) / Original Value] × 100

Calculates the percentage decrease from an original value to a new value.

Example:

Input: Original = 100, New = 80

Calculation: [(100 - 80) / 100] × 100

Result: 20% decrease

Find Value from Percentage

Value = (Percentage / 100) × Whole

Finds the actual value when you know the percentage and the whole amount.

Example:

Input: Percentage = 15%, Whole = 200

Calculation: (15 / 100) × 200

Result: 30

Real-World Use Cases

Percentage calculations are used in countless everyday situations.

Discount Calculations

Calculate sale prices and discounts when shopping. Find the final price after a percentage discount.

Example: A $100 item with a 25% discount: $100 × 0.25 = $25 discount, final price = $75

Salary Raises

Calculate percentage increases in salary, or determine what percentage raise you received.

Example: Salary increased from $50,000 to $55,000: [(55,000 - 50,000) / 50,000] × 100 = 10% increase

Grade Calculations

Calculate test scores as percentages or determine what grade you need to achieve a target.

Example: Scored 85 out of 100: (85 / 100) × 100 = 85%

Tax Calculations

Calculate sales tax, income tax, or VAT using percentage rates.

Example: Purchase of $200 with 8% sales tax: $200 × 0.08 = $16 tax, total = $216

Investment Returns

Calculate return on investment or percentage gains/losses on investments.

Example: Investment grew from $1,000 to $1,200: [(1,200 - 1,000) / 1,000] × 100 = 20% return

Tips & Best Practices

Tips

  • Always verify your percentage calculations by checking if the result makes sense relative to the original value.
  • When calculating percentage change, remember that increases and decreases use different formulas.
  • For percentage discounts, subtract the discount percentage from 100% first, then multiply by the original price.
  • Round percentages appropriately based on the context - financial calculations often use 2 decimal places.
  • Double-check your work by calculating the reverse: if you found 20% of 100 = 20, verify that 20 is 20% of 100.

Common Mistakes to Avoid

  • Confusing percentage increase and decrease formulas - always subtract the smaller value from the larger.
  • Forgetting to multiply by 100 when converting a decimal to a percentage.
  • Using the wrong base value in percentage change calculations - always use the original value as the base.
  • Mixing up part and whole when calculating what percentage one number is of another.
